    The Basic Calculation: Distance, Speed, and Time

    At its core, the time it takes to drive 15 miles depends on your speed. The formula for calculating travel time is simple: time = distance ÷ speed. For example, if you’re driving at a constant speed of 60 miles per hour (mph), it would take you 15 minutes to cover 15 miles. This is because 15 miles divided by 60 mph equals 0.25 hours, which is equivalent to 15 minutes.

    However, this calculation assumes ideal conditions—no traffic, perfect weather, and a straight, uninterrupted route. In reality, most drivers encounter variations in speed due to factors like traffic congestion, speed limits, and road conditions. To get a more accurate estimate, you’ll need to consider these variables.

    Example Scenarios

    • At 30 mph: 15 miles ÷ 30 mph = 0.5 hours = 30 minutes
    • At 45 mph: 15 miles ÷ 45 mph = 0.33 hours ≈ 20 minutes
    • At 75 mph: 15 miles ÷ 75 mph = 0.2 hours = 12 minutes

    These examples highlight how speed directly impacts travel time. However, they also assume you’re driving at a consistent pace without any stops or delays.

    Factors That Affect Driving Time

    While the basic formula provides a starting point, real-world driving is rarely that simple. Several factors can significantly alter your estimated travel time.

    1. Traffic Conditions

    Traffic is one of the most significant variables. During peak hours, such as rush hour (7–9 AM and 4–6 PM), traffic congestion can slow your progress dramatically. For instance, if you’re driving on a highway with heavy traffic, your average speed might drop from 60 mph to 30 mph, doubling your travel time. Similarly, urban areas with frequent stoplights, pedestrian crossings, and construction zones can add minutes or even hours to your journey.

    2. Speed Limits

    Speed limits vary by location and road type. On highways, the maximum speed limit is often 55–70 mph, while city streets may have limits as low as 25–35 mph. If you’re driving on a highway, you’ll likely cover 15 miles faster than if you’re navigating through a city. However, exceeding the speed limit can be dangerous and may result in fines, so it’s important to balance speed with safety.

    3. Weather and Road Conditions

    Weather plays a critical role in driving time. Rain, snow, or fog can reduce visibility and make roads slippery, forcing drivers to slow down. For example, a 15-mile trip on a clear day might take 15 minutes, but the same distance in heavy rain could take 25 minutes or more. Similarly, road closures, accidents, or construction zones can force detours, adding unexpected delays.

    4. Driver Behavior

    Your driving habits also influence travel time. Aggressive driving, such as speeding or frequent lane changes, might save a few minutes but increases the risk of accidents. Conversely, cautious driving—like maintaining a safe distance from other vehicles—can lead to smoother traffic flow and fewer delays.

    Real-World Examples of 15-Mile Drives

    To better understand how these factors interact, let’s look at a few real-world scenarios:

    Scenario 1: Highway Commute

    Imagine you’re driving 15 miles on a highway with a speed limit of 65 mph. Under ideal conditions, this would take about 13.8 minutes. However, if there’s a traffic jam during rush hour, your average speed might drop to 30 mph, increasing your travel time to 30 minutes.

    Scenario2: City Driving

    When the 15‑mile stretch winds through an urban grid, the picture changes dramatically. A typical city block may host a traffic signal every 0.2–0.5 miles, and each light can add anywhere from a few seconds to a full minute of delay, especially during the morning and evening peaks. Add in stop‑signs, pedestrian crosswalks, delivery trucks loading/unloading, and the occasional double‑parked vehicle blocking a lane, and the average speed can tumble to 20–25 mph. Under those conditions, the same 15‑mile trip can stretch to 35–45 minutes, even if the route appears short on a map.

    Scenario 3: Mixed‑Terrain Route

    Many drivers encounter a blend of highway, suburban arterial, and local street segments within a single 15‑mile journey. Suppose the first five miles are on a freeway where you can cruise at 65 mph, the next five transition onto a divided arterial with a 45 mph limit and occasional merge lanes, and the final five wind through a residential area with a 30 mph speed limit and frequent intersections. By breaking the trip into these segments, you can estimate a more nuanced travel time: roughly 4.5 minutes on the freeway, 6–7 minutes on the arterial (allowing for moderate traffic), and 9–10 minutes navigating the slower neighborhood streets. The total lands in the 20‑minute range, but any unexpected congestion on the arterial or a sudden roadwork zone could push the estimate upward.

    Planning for the Unexpected

    Because each of the variables discussed—traffic flow, speed limits, weather, and driver behavior—can swing the travel time in either direction, savvy travelers often build a buffer into their schedules. A practical rule of thumb is to add 10–15 percent to the “ideal‑conditions” calculation. If a navigation app predicts a 13‑minute drive under perfect conditions, planning for 15 minutes provides a safety net against minor delays. For longer trips or time‑sensitive appointments, using real‑time traffic services (such as congestion‑aware routing or live incident alerts) can further refine the estimate and help you decide whether to depart earlier, choose an alternate route, or adjust your departure window.
